In Sensorium
In Sensorium is a four-part exhibition of thesis works from the graduating senior class at Maine College of Art & Design. Each section explores the use of different materials, identities, processes and visual languages through four distinct themes: render, arrive, disturbance, and vivid. The exhibition showcases work from 11 disciplines across three floors of the Porteous building and two adjacent galleries.
